Transaction

2d93dd1ba303cc57c70f9dd339833c8a1feaaa9deef02b3fe9ee44ddb6ab9cce
249,944 confirmations
Timestamp
1621643419
Block684,477
Fee22,529 sats
Fee rate156.5 sats/vB
view on mempool.space

Inputs & Outputs